Course Content


• Health Information Management Systems •
• Health Records and Documentation •
• Medical Terminology and Coding •
• Data Protection and Privacy in Healthcare •
• Health Records Analysis and Interpretation •
• Electronic Health Records (EHRs) and Telehealth •
• Health Information Security and Compliance •
• Research Methods in Health Records Management •
• Health Records Management in Different Healthcare Settings

The Undergraduate Certificate in Health Records Management is a specialized program designed to equip students with the necessary skills and knowledge to succeed in the healthcare industry.
This certificate program focuses on teaching students the fundamentals of health records management, including health information management, medical records, and health data analysis.
Upon completion of the program, students will be able to apply their knowledge and skills to manage and analyze health records, ensuring the accuracy and confidentiality of patient information.
The learning outcomes of this program include the ability to design and implement effective health records management systems, analyze health data to identify trends and patterns, and communicate health information to healthcare professionals and patients.
